IPL 2025: Shraddha Kapoor, Arijit Singh, Varun Dhawan To Light Up Eden Gardens At Opening Ceremony

The highly anticipated season 18 of the Indian Premier League ( IPL ) will begin on March 22, with an electrifying opening match between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) and Royal Challengers Bangalore (RCB) at the iconic Eden Gardens in Kolkata. Cricket fans are gearing up for a thrilling season! However, ahead of the match, B-town stars will take over the stage.

B-Town to take over Eden Gardens, Kolkata

The IPL 2025 opening ceremony will be a spectacle, with Bollywood stars Shraddha Kapoor and Varun Dhawan headlining the event. The duo will take the stage for high-energy performances, bringing their signature style and charm to the IPL stage.

In addition to them, the opening ceremony will also feature a musical performance by the soulful Arijit Singh . Known for his mesmerising voice and chart-topping hits, his performance will add a melodic touch to the event.

The IPL 2025 opening ceremony promises a dazzling mix of entertainment and cricket. As the players prepare for the season’s first match, fans will witness a night filled with performances, celebrations, and star power.

The cricket action begins right after the opening ceremony, with the first match between KKR and RCB kicking off the season. Fans are eagerly anticipating the high-stakes match, as both teams boast formidable line-ups. IPL 2025 will run until May 25.

Shraddha-Varun's upcoming projects

Meanwhile, on the work front, Shraddha Kapoor was last seen in Stree 2 and is waiting for updates on her upcoming projects. Earlier this year, producer Nikhil Dwivedi sparked excitement by sharing a picture of the clapperboard for a possible film titled Nagin.

On the other hand, Varun Dhawan was last seen in Atlee's Baby John alongside Keerthy Suresh and it didn't work well at the box office. He is currently shooting for his upcoming film Sunny Sanskari Ki Tulsi Kumari (SSKTK).
